Transaction 7e63c76afdd6196bd5f3b6f46b7fe27c70f52a5e79a35e1d6441ec0888ab228a

1 Input
2 Outputs
  • 7e63c76afdd6196bd5f3b6f46b7fe27c70f52a5e79a35e1d6441ec0888ab228a:0
  • value  620782
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o
  • 7e63c76afdd6196bd5f3b6f46b7fe27c70f52a5e79a35e1d6441ec0888ab228a:1
  • value  10434093
    address  36CKoQkfZbE4TAK5gGtoecAydjjfcKrSDH